ABOUT THE ROLE

As a Senior Care Assistant at a Barchester care home, you'll look after the different needs of our residents to enable us to deliver quality, person-centred care and support. Your role will involve supervising and inspiring a team of dedicated Care Assistants alongside the Deputy General Manager. You can also expect to support the clinical team in a specific area, such as medication, assessments, care plans or care reviews. Like everyone here, as a Senior Care Assistant, you'll always respect the dignity and preferences of our residents as well playing your own part in creating an environment that's warm, welcoming and vibrant.

ABOUT YOU

You should have an NVQ Level 3 or Advanced Diploma in Health & Social Care to join us as a Senior Care Assistant. We'll also need to see that you have specific knowledge of clinical care for the elderly. We're looking for people who are warm-hearted, compassionate and committed to giving each resident individualised care and support. You'll have the opportunity to develop your career through ongoing training opportunities, so there's no limit to how far you can go with us. Many of our Senior Carer Assistants progress into Care Practitioner, Regional Carer or nursing roles.

How to prepare for a job interview at Barchester Healthcare

Know Your Care Principles

Make sure you brush up on the key principles of person-centred care. Be ready to discuss how you would apply these principles in your role as a Senior Care Assistant, especially when it comes to respecting residents' dignity and preferences.

Showcase Your Leadership Skills

As you'll be supervising a team, think about examples from your past where you've inspired or led others. Prepare to share specific situations where your leadership made a positive impact on your team or the residents.

Familiarise Yourself with Clinical Care

Since the role involves supporting clinical teams, ensure you have a solid understanding of clinical care for the elderly. Be prepared to discuss your experience with medication management, assessments, and care plans during the interview.

Express Your Passion for Care

Let your warm-hearted and compassionate nature shine through. Share personal stories that highlight your commitment to providing individualised care and support, as this will resonate well with the interviewers looking for someone who truly cares.
